Tracked since 1880, Peggy reached its peak popularity for girls in 1937, ranking #31 nationally with 6,378 babies given the name that year.
Over the last 10 years of data, its rank has slipped from #5944 (2014) to #8281 (2024) — a 28% drop.
As of 2024, Peggy ranks #8281 nationally for girls, with 13 babies given the name that year.

Tracked since 1924, Peggy reached its peak popularity for boys in 1936, ranking #1135 nationally with 34 babies given the name that year.
Peggy hasn't appeared among the national top ranks for boys since 1977, when it stood at #6587.

When was Peggy most popular?
Peggy was most popular in 1937, when it ranked #31 nationally for girls — the highest rank it has reached in this data.
Is Peggy becoming more or less popular?
For girls, it's currently falling; for boys, it's currently falling, based on the last decade of SSA data.
How many babies have been named Peggy?
At least 293,549 babies have been recorded with the name Peggy in the US since 1880, according to Social Security Administration birth records.
